Valkyries plus 17 at Liberty 

The Liberty just buried the expansion Valkyries, 95-67, at home two days ago. They have a bigger game on Friday when they play at the improved and upstart Mystics. I don’t expect Jonquel Jones, New York’s second-best player and one of the stars of the league, to play today. She is questionable with a hamstring injury.

Golden State didn’t have two of its better players, veterans Tiffany Hayes and Monique Billings, when it lost to the Liberty on Tuesday. Hayes and Billings are each questionable for this game. It would be a bonus if they played. But even if they don’t, I like the underrated Valkyries to stay within this number.

The Valkyries are not the worst team in the league. They are 2-2 and the No. 2 defensive team in the league. The Valkyries should be the more motivated team playing in New York, the media center, after just being embarrassed by the Liberty. 

I can’t see the Liberty being very interested in this game. Instead I see them giving their reserves heavy minutes in order to rest Breanna Stewart and their other starters for tomorrow’s game, which would be their first game playing without rest.
